From dfdc3c9b786769e5e53b6657d168de1ea922c76b Mon Sep 17 00:00:00 2001 From: heheng <475597332@qq.com> Date: 星期五, 27 六月 2025 16:59:58 +0800 Subject: [PATCH] 部分功能调整 --- multi-system/src/main/java/com/gkhy/exam/system/service/impl/QualityServiceImpl.java | 4 ---- multi-system/src/main/java/com/gkhy/exam/system/service/impl/CompanyQualityPolicyServiceImpl.java | 4 ---- multi-system/src/main/java/com/gkhy/exam/system/service/impl/QualityDecomposeServiceImpl.java | 4 ---- multi-system/src/main/java/com/gkhy/exam/system/service/impl/CompanySummaryServiceImpl.java | 4 ---- multi-system/src/main/java/com/gkhy/exam/system/service/impl/InformationPlatformServiceImpl.java | 8 ++++---- multi-system/src/main/java/com/gkhy/exam/system/service/impl/CompanyBasicServiceImpl.java | 4 ---- multi-system/src/main/java/com/gkhy/exam/system/service/impl/QualityAccomplishServiceImpl.java | 4 ---- 7 files changed, 4 insertions(+), 28 deletions(-) diff --git a/multi-system/src/main/java/com/gkhy/exam/system/service/impl/CompanyBasicServiceImpl.java b/multi-system/src/main/java/com/gkhy/exam/system/service/impl/CompanyBasicServiceImpl.java index ca36ea6..28936bf 100644 --- a/multi-system/src/main/java/com/gkhy/exam/system/service/impl/CompanyBasicServiceImpl.java +++ b/multi-system/src/main/java/com/gkhy/exam/system/service/impl/CompanyBasicServiceImpl.java @@ -63,10 +63,6 @@ @Override public CommonResult updateCompanyBasic(CompanyBasic companyBasic) { LoginUserDetails loginUser = SecurityUtils.getLoginUser(); - List<CompanyBasic> companyBasics = companyBasicMapper.selectCompanyBasicList(companyBasic.getCompanyId()); - if (companyBasics.size()>0){ - throw new ApiException("当前企业已有相关数据,请删除原有数据后重试"); - } SysCompany sysCompany = sysCompanyService.selectCompanyById(Long.valueOf(companyBasic.getCompanyId())); companyBasic.setCompanyName(sysCompany.getName()); companyBasic.setUpdateBy(loginUser.getUsername()); diff --git a/multi-system/src/main/java/com/gkhy/exam/system/service/impl/CompanyQualityPolicyServiceImpl.java b/multi-system/src/main/java/com/gkhy/exam/system/service/impl/CompanyQualityPolicyServiceImpl.java index 01f5761..b632a05 100644 --- a/multi-system/src/main/java/com/gkhy/exam/system/service/impl/CompanyQualityPolicyServiceImpl.java +++ b/multi-system/src/main/java/com/gkhy/exam/system/service/impl/CompanyQualityPolicyServiceImpl.java @@ -76,10 +76,6 @@ @Override public CommonResult updateCompanyQualityPolicy(CompanyQualityPolicy companyQualityPolicy) { LoginUserDetails loginUser = SecurityUtils.getLoginUser(); - List<CompanyQualityPolicy> companyQualityPolicies = companyQualityPolicyMapper.selectCompanyQualityPolicyList(companyQualityPolicy.getCompanyId()); - if (companyQualityPolicies.size()>0){ - throw new ApiException("当前企业已有相关数据,请删除原有数据后重试"); - } SysCompany sysCompany = sysCompanyService.selectCompanyById(Long.valueOf(companyQualityPolicy.getCompanyId())); companyQualityPolicy.setCompanyName(sysCompany.getName()); companyQualityPolicy.setUpdateBy(loginUser.getUsername()); diff --git a/multi-system/src/main/java/com/gkhy/exam/system/service/impl/CompanySummaryServiceImpl.java b/multi-system/src/main/java/com/gkhy/exam/system/service/impl/CompanySummaryServiceImpl.java index 4f7549a..4153a6b 100644 --- a/multi-system/src/main/java/com/gkhy/exam/system/service/impl/CompanySummaryServiceImpl.java +++ b/multi-system/src/main/java/com/gkhy/exam/system/service/impl/CompanySummaryServiceImpl.java @@ -62,10 +62,6 @@ @Override public CommonResult updateCompanySummary(CompanySummary companySummary) { LoginUserDetails loginUser = SecurityUtils.getLoginUser(); - List<CompanySummary> companySummaries = companySummaryMapper.selectCompanySummaryList(companySummary.getCompanyId()); - if (companySummaries.size()>0){ - throw new ApiException("当前企业已有相关数据,请删除原有数据后重试"); - } SysCompany sysCompany = sysCompanyService.selectCompanyById(Long.valueOf(companySummary.getCompanyId())); companySummary.setCompanyName(sysCompany.getName()); companySummary.setUpdateBy(loginUser.getUsername()); diff --git a/multi-system/src/main/java/com/gkhy/exam/system/service/impl/InformationPlatformServiceImpl.java b/multi-system/src/main/java/com/gkhy/exam/system/service/impl/InformationPlatformServiceImpl.java index a28fe7b..e85eaef 100644 --- a/multi-system/src/main/java/com/gkhy/exam/system/service/impl/InformationPlatformServiceImpl.java +++ b/multi-system/src/main/java/com/gkhy/exam/system/service/impl/InformationPlatformServiceImpl.java @@ -25,11 +25,11 @@ @Override public List<InformationPlatform> getInformationPlatforms(Long companyId) { - if (companyId == null) { - companyId = SecurityUtils.getCompanyId(); - } + LambdaQueryWrapper<InformationPlatform> queryWrapper = new LambdaQueryWrapper<>(); - queryWrapper.eq(InformationPlatform::getCompanyId, companyId); + if (companyId != null){ + queryWrapper.eq(InformationPlatform::getCompanyId, companyId); + } queryWrapper.eq(InformationPlatform::getDelFlag, UserConstant.ENABLE); queryWrapper.orderByDesc(InformationPlatform::getCreateTime); diff --git a/multi-system/src/main/java/com/gkhy/exam/system/service/impl/QualityAccomplishServiceImpl.java b/multi-system/src/main/java/com/gkhy/exam/system/service/impl/QualityAccomplishServiceImpl.java index a5dd76b..e34a398 100644 --- a/multi-system/src/main/java/com/gkhy/exam/system/service/impl/QualityAccomplishServiceImpl.java +++ b/multi-system/src/main/java/com/gkhy/exam/system/service/impl/QualityAccomplishServiceImpl.java @@ -68,10 +68,6 @@ @Override public CommonResult updateQualityAccomplish(QualityAccomplish qualityAccomplish) { - List<QualityAccomplish> qualityAccomplishes = qualityAccomplishMapper.selectByQualityId(qualityAccomplish.getQualityId()); - if (qualityAccomplishes.size()>0){ - throw new ApiException("当前质量目标完成情况已存在"); - } LoginUserDetails loginUser = SecurityUtils.getLoginUser(); qualityAccomplish.setUpdateTime(LocalDateTime.now()); qualityAccomplish.setUpdateBy(loginUser.getUsername()); diff --git a/multi-system/src/main/java/com/gkhy/exam/system/service/impl/QualityDecomposeServiceImpl.java b/multi-system/src/main/java/com/gkhy/exam/system/service/impl/QualityDecomposeServiceImpl.java index 0664671..562054f 100644 --- a/multi-system/src/main/java/com/gkhy/exam/system/service/impl/QualityDecomposeServiceImpl.java +++ b/multi-system/src/main/java/com/gkhy/exam/system/service/impl/QualityDecomposeServiceImpl.java @@ -78,10 +78,6 @@ @Override public CommonResult updateQualityDecompose(DecomposeTargetReq decomposeTargetReq) { - List<QualityDecompose> qualityDecomposes = qualityDecomposeMapper.selectByCompanyId(decomposeTargetReq.getQualityId()); - if (qualityDecomposes.size()>0){ - throw new ApiException("当前企业已有数据,请删除后重试"); - } LoginUserDetails loginUser = SecurityUtils.getLoginUser(); decomposeTargetReq.setUpdateBy(loginUser.getUsername()); decomposeTargetReq.setCreateTime(LocalDateTime.now()); diff --git a/multi-system/src/main/java/com/gkhy/exam/system/service/impl/QualityServiceImpl.java b/multi-system/src/main/java/com/gkhy/exam/system/service/impl/QualityServiceImpl.java index 18d3bd5..b3bf994 100644 --- a/multi-system/src/main/java/com/gkhy/exam/system/service/impl/QualityServiceImpl.java +++ b/multi-system/src/main/java/com/gkhy/exam/system/service/impl/QualityServiceImpl.java @@ -96,10 +96,6 @@ @Override public CommonResult updateQuality(QualityTargetReq qualityTargetReq) { - List<Quality> qualities = qualityMapper.selectQualityByType(qualityTargetReq); - if (qualities.size()>0){ - throw new ApiException("企业下已有相关数据,请删除后重试,或进行修改"); - } LoginUserDetails loginUser = SecurityUtils.getLoginUser(); List<QualityTarget> qualityTargets = qualityTargetReq.getQualityTargets(); List<Integer> collect = qualityTargets.stream().map(QualityTarget::getQualityId).collect(Collectors.toList()); -- Gitblit v1.9.2